Cameron Brown
From Ballotpedia
Cameron Brown has been a Republican member of the Michigan Senate since 2002. Brown was re-elected in November of 2006 with his term expiring in 2010. Brown is term limited in 2010. Brown previously served in the Michigan House of Representatives from 1998 to 2002. Brown also served on the Sturgis County Board of Commissioners from 1981 to 1986.
Brown graduated with his Bachelor's degree from Missouri-Kansas City and earned his Master's in Public Affairs degree from Western Michigan. Brown is a former Marketing Vice President and also taught history at Glen Oaks Community College.
Committee Assignments
Brown serves on these committees:
- Appropriations
- Campaign and Election Oversight Vice-Chairman
- Energy Policy and Public Utilities Vice-Chairman
- Homeland Security and Emerging Technologies Chairman[1].
District 16
Brown represents Michigan Senate District 16. District 16 includes Southern Michigan cities of Adrian, Coldwater, and Hillsdale[2].
Personal
Cameron is married to Helen Brown and reside in Fawn River Township, Michigan.
